Full Job Description
Workplace: On-site, 5 days per week
Location: Berkeley, CA
We are seeking a Senior Firmware Engineer to create reliable C/C++ code for our next generation Battery Management System. You will work alongside hardware and other software engineers to design, implement, debug, and deploy firmware modules and packages to the various controllers in our product.
Responsibilities
• Derive software specifications and design features based on product requirements to meet UL 1998 and UL 5500 standards
• Create C/C++ embedded modules for hardware sensor and actuator controls.
• Write hardware self-test code and procedure to support hardware bring-up and End-of-line manufacturing software.
• Develop microcontroller firmware for embedded systems, sensors, and power fl ow control circuitry for our Battery Management System (BMS)
• Contribute to the unit and integration testing suite, and coordinate with the system and test team, to allow continuous delivery of high-quality firmware
• Support product deployment and fi eld activities, including troubleshooting and debugging firmware in fi eld environments to ensure performance and reliability
• Write robust, maintainable, and well-documented embedded code that adheres to industry best practices.
• Lead complex software debugging efforts to identify and resolve performance bottlenecks and system defects.
• Drive adherence to formal software development processes, including version control, code reviews, and compliance documentation.
Required Qualifications
• 3-5 plus years of firmware experience for embedded and RTOS systems for battery management and/or power electronics
• Extensive experience using C or C++ for embedded systems in real-time, multithreaded control applications
• Strong embedded fundamentals including bare-metal or RTOS, fi ed-point math, interrupt-driven control, unit tests, and HIL regressions
• Expert knowledge of power control algorithms and digital control design for power converters including PWM generation, current and voltage loops, observers, filters, and stability analysis
• Knowledge of peripheral communication protocols such as I2C and SPI, and industrial protocols such as Modbus, CAN, and Ethernet.
• Proficient with OTS software communication debug and integration tools such as Vector CANalyzer, LabView, and etc.
• Electrical engineering depth including reading schematics, troubleshooting hardware interfaces, and working knowledge of gate drivers, sensors, protections, EMC, thermal, and safe bring-up
Preferred Qualifications
• Lab proficiency using oscilloscopes, power analyzers, electronic loads, and safe high-power test practices
• Familiarity with software compliance standards (e.g., MISRA, ISO 26262, CMMI, ASPICE, or UL 1998)
• Experience implementing secure bootloaders and OTA updates with signing and encryption
